The 5 most viewed properties on MyHome in July

As we look forward to the Bank Holiday weekend, July is now very much behind us.

A wet month gave you lots of time to browse the site and there were a number of stunning properties that caught your eye, all of which featured on our social media channels.

One has gone sale agreed while the most viewed has a celebrity element to it – Vogue’s Williams home in Howth, Co Dublin.

These were the five most viewed properties on MyHome.ie in July…
